Virgin Cranberry Basil Sangria

Adding a whole lot of chopped fresh fruit and mint leaves to this mixture takes it to the next level of flavour! This would be great to make if you were hosting, a jug of this on any table would make the whole meal more festive. Quantities and fruits are only suggestions, mix it up however you like. For example, you could use fresh basil leaves instead of mint, add frozen cranberries if you can get them or slice up a fresh lemon or lime.

Ingredients:

1 litre cranberry juice
Juice of 2 oranges (about 1 cup)
750ml fizzy water
1 orange, cut into 1 cm slices with the peel on, then cut each slice into quarters
1 apple, cut into small cubes with the skin on
Fresh mint leaves
Fruity coconut water ice cubes 

Method:

In a large jug, combine cranberry juice, orange juice, and fizzy water. Add fruit and mint and stir to combine. 

Pour over the fruty coconut water ice cubes.

Enjoy!
